RN | Telemetry | Per Diem
Concord Hospital, IncLaconia, NH
Summary The Registered Nurse (RN) 2 is responsible for assessing, planning, implementing and evaluating nursing care for a group of population specific patients for the department /unit, from simple to complex, with multi-system issues in a safe and therapeutic environment. The RN uses knowledge of the principles of growth and development over the life span, assesses data reflective of the patient's status and interprets information needed to identify each patients requirements relative to his/her age specific needs. The RN engages in caring relationships with patient's, families, and significant others, works collaboratively with other health care workers, and uses sound judgments while performing nursing and medical interventions. The RN adheres to specialty standards and organizational standards, policies, procedures, guidelines and protocols. Reports to the Director and/or Nurse Manager. May participate in supervision of Licensed Nursing Assistants and unlicensed personnel. Education Graduated from an accredited School of Nursing, BSN preferred. Certification, Registration & Licensure Registered Nurse- New Hampshire Board of Nursing Basic Life Support- American Heart Association Refer to "Management of Mandatory Required Certification, Competencies, Education/Training-Nursing" Policy for department specific certifications. Experience One year prior clinical nursing experience. Evidence of experience in working effectively and positively with patients, care providers, and the multi-disciplinary team. Evidence of the ability to perform as a member of a team. Responsibilities Bases nursing actions by applying principles of purposeful, organized thinking to make clinical judgment/decisions. Gathers data through history taking and physical assessment and interprets data in order to plan and implement interventions to meet patient care needs. Develops, evaluates and revises patient's plan of care and nursing actions in response to patient's needs. Documents care provided and patient's progress toward attainment of desired outcomes. Directs and supervises others in the performance of delegated nursing activities. Teaches the patient and/or significant other(s) about the plan of care. Prepares patients to manage their care after discharge, transfer or preparation for procedure/test. Manages time and resources to deliver patient care. Administers medications to patients. Provides direct patient care. Leads the health care team. Serves as a Resource Person for assigned shift. Serves as a preceptor for new employees. Maintenance Material Manager (3M) Job Category: Service Contract Act Time Type: Full time Minimum Clearance Required to Start: Secret Employee Type:Regular Percentage of Travel Required: Up to 10% Type of Travel: Continental US CACI is looking for a Maintenance Material Manager (3M) to support maintenance planning efforts at the Portsmouth Naval Shipyard (PNS) in Kittery, Maine. The 3M process is used by the Navy to for planning, acquiring, organizing, directing, controlling and evaluating the manpower and material resources used to support maintenance. What You'll Get to Do: Support the configuration management requirements for undersea mobility platforms supported by the US Navy. Revise and create Maintenance Requirement Cards, maintain test procedures and tech manuals and answer Liaison Action Requests. Conduct failure analysis studies and develop Engineering Charge Proposals. Support 688 Class and 774 Class Submarine engineering and Deep Submergence projects. The role: We are seeking a skilled and dedicated Site Services Technician to join our team which plays an important role in supporting the infrastructure across the site. This includes all utilities, such as the natural gas, mains water, steam, site drainage systems, Demin Water plant, Liquid Gases (Oxygen & Argon), ventilation, CHP and compressed air systems as well as keeping our facilities, buildings and roads to a good standard. As a Site Services Technician, you will carry out breakdown repairs, planned Maintenance, planned plant improvements, compliance inspections and tests, as well as supporting with the co-ordination of contractors working on site. This role reports to the Site Services Coordinator and works along an additional Site Services Technician. As a Site Services Technician, you will help drive our goals by: Assemble, install, repair and maintain mechanical components and plant equipment. Test equipment and carry out prestart checks/commissioning. Identify the cause of faulty parts and equipment (troubleshooting). Use hand tools, power tools and workshop equipment.
